OCSC has an opportunity for an Intermediate Mechanical Engineer – Building Services in its Dublin office. The role would suit a motivated, practical, and adaptable individual who has the ambition to work in a progressive and innovative design consultancy.

JOB ROLE

The post holder will provide design services to building Mechanical systems.

 

KNOWLEDGE SKILLS & EXPERIENCE

  • Strong technical ability in all aspects of Mechanical Engineering Services & Design
  • Third level diploma / degree in Mechanical or Building Services Engineering
  • 3 years relevant experience, ideally in a design consultancy environment
  • Knowledge & experience of current CIBSE an Ashrae Design Guides, Building Regulations, EN and IEC Standards
  • Experience in Hevacomp, AutoCAD and MS Office Suite Software
  • Experience of client, vendor & contractor interaction & management
  • Proactive, a good communicator with the ability to work well with others in a multifunctional project team.
  • Excellent level of attention to detail and accuracy.

 

KEY AREAS OF RESPONSIBILITIY

  • Engineering Design and Design Management tasks on Projects as part of an integrated project team.
  • Design and specification of Mechanical Engineering Solutions to current regulations and design standards.

 

DUTIES WILL INCLUDE ASSISTING WITH THE FOLLOWING

  • Working directly with clients and project engineers to define project requirements and develop technical solutions.
  • Develop and agree design processes and design deliverables.
  •  Pre-Construction Engineering activities and the production of information including, design development, construction details, services coordination, technical submittals, sub-contracts, etc.
  • Provide technical support to the estimating, procurement, commercial, and project bid teams.
  • Provide off site technical support to construction teams on projects.
